The ChimeCart reminder job polls the Bellhaven Clinic scheduling service every ten minutes and enqueues notifications for appointments in the next 48 hours. Requests go through the internal Dovetail gateway, which handles rate limiting and retries; failed sends are parked in a dead-letter queue reviewed each morning. All calls must include the standard tenant header plus gateway auth. For local testing against staging, authenticate with the key provided below.

gateway credential: zpat7_wu4aBVX

If your plugin integrates with the Brindlecast event stream, be aware that our gateway applies log sampling before your hooks fire. The stream service is extremely chatty, so DEBUG and INFO entries are sampled at 1:100 using a stable hash of the event ID — meaning any given event is either always or never logged. WARN and above are never sampled. Plugins should not rely on log presence for correctness. Sampling tiers, hash details, and override options for certified plugins are described on the page below.

operations page: https://confluence.lumicsys.internal/projects/display/projects/display

## v2.4.1 — AgriPulse Telemetry Gateway

Fixed dropped CAN-bus frames when harvesters on the Fenwick pilot fleet reconnected after signal loss. The gateway now buffers up to 10 minutes of readings locally and replays them in order. New team members: see the onboarding doc for buffer tuning defaults. Direct questions about this release to:

approver of yahap-kaduf = Oliael Casdor

## TICKET-4821: Catalogue import failing in staging

The Bellamy Library catalogue importer has been rejecting MARC batches since Tuesday's environment rebuild. Investigation shows staging was provisioned from the production template but without the importer's credential block, so the Shelfwright API returns 401 on every push. No records were corrupted; the importer fails closed, which is the intended behaviour. To restore service, the staging env file must be updated to include the line below, after which the batch job can be re-queued.

secret setting of tajof-bahif: COURIER_KEY3=65d